PostgreSQL
 sql >> база данни >  >> RDS >> PostgreSQL

Защо postgresql не използва индекс в тази заявка

Опитайте да добавите varchar_pattern_ops към вашия индекс

CREATE INDEX tablename_name_idx
  ON search.tablename
  USING btree
  (name COLLATE pg_catalog."default" varchar_pattern_ops);



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Не могат да се агрегират масиви

  2. Стойността на масива на цели числа на PostgreSQL се присъединява към цяло число в друга таблица с низ за низ

  3. Сортиране на елементи от масива

  4. PostgreSQL към Data-Warehouse:Най-добрият подход за ETL в почти реално време / извличане на данни

  5. Показване на избраните резултати вертикално в psql, както се прави от \G на MySQL